Jeremy Cunniff

Warehouse Supervisor at Natural Life

Jeremy Cunniff has held a variety of positions since 2009. Jeremy began their career as an Assistant Manager and Day Baker at Panera Bread in 2009. In 2010, they took on the role of Maintenance at Jacksonville University. In 2012, they moved to Fanatics, Inc. and held both the roles of Inventory Control Supervisor and IC. In 2015, they began working for USG as a Quality Assurance Specialist, where they were responsible for controlling and checking assets and packages before being shipped to customers, taking inventory of stock, and auditing and notating issues with orders and stock. Also in 2015, they took on the role of Distribution Supervisor at VENUS Fashion Inc. Most recently, in 2020, they became the Warehouse Supervisor at Natural Life.

Jeremy Cunniff began their educational journey at the University of North Florida in 2004, studying Psychology. Jeremy then attended Sante Fe Community College in 2005-2006, where they studied Music Theory and Composition. In 2010, they earned an Associate's degree in Social Sciences from Jacksonville University.
